Fire behind residence near 16th and Southwest Texas Ave, Lawton OK


A fire started behind a residence near 16th Street and Southwest Texas Avenue. Flames threatened a nearby building. Fire and EMS units responded to control the outside fire that escalated to a possible structure fire with risk to adjacent structures.
